Warriers to launch hair care capsule under Dhathri brand

Our Bureau,ChennaiThursday, July 29, 2004, 08:00 Hrs  [IST]

The Warriers Hospital and Panchakarma Centre at Velanchira in Kerala will soon launch a first of its kind hair care capsule, claimed to correct the internal factors in the human body that causes hair fall. Dr Saji Kumar, chief physician and Managing Director of Warriers Hospital and Dhathri Ayurveda Pvt. Ltd., said the capsule had shown success rate of 80 per cent during the test-marketing phase, used by over 1000 people. The Dhathri hair care capsule, available in 60 capsules in PET bottle and priced at Rs.180, have to be consumed for one month along with the Dhathri hair care oil for external applications, to gain maximum efficacy. The major factors that contribute to hair fall include immunity loss, digestive disorder, variations in skin thermo-regulations that induces heat, stress, hormonal changes, dandruff etc. The tablet has been found effective to balance these factors to arrest dandruff, premature graying and hairfall, said Dr Saji. Warriers has set up an exclusive manufacturing facility with capacity to make 60,000 capsules per day, and the product will hit the Kerala market within a week.
